Randell Johnson (born March 23, 1991) is an American former professional football player who was a linebacker in the National Football League (NFL). He played college football for the Florida Atlantic Owls and was selected by the Buffalo Bills in the seventh round of the 2014 NFL draft.
Early life
[edit | edit source]Johnson attended North Miami High School in Miami, Florida, where he recorded 99 tackles, including seven sacks and two interceptions as a senior, earning all-Dade-County honorable mention honors.
He was considered two-star recruit by Rivals.com.[1]
College career
[edit | edit source]Johnson attended Florida Atlantic University, where he was a member of the FAU Owls football team from 2009 to 2013. During his career, he saw action in 42 games, amassing 195 total tackles, including 30.5 for loss, 10.5 sacks, four pass deflections and four forced fumbles.
Professional career
[edit | edit source]Buffalo Bills
[edit | edit source]Johnson was selected by the Buffalo Bills in the seventh round (221st overall) of the 2014 NFL draft.[2] On September 2, 2016, he was released by the Bills as part of final roster cuts.[3]
Los Angeles Rams
[edit | edit source]On November 22, 2016, Johnson was signed to the Los Angeles Rams' practice squad.[4]
New York Jets
[edit | edit source]On December 19, 2016, Johnson was signed by the New York Jets off the Rams' practice squad.[5] He was waived by the Jets on June 9, 2017.[6]
Orlando Apollos
[edit | edit source]Johnson signed with the Orlando Apollos of the Alliance of American Football for the 2019 season.[7] On January 14, 2019, Johnson retired from the Apollos.
